Scouting Report & Player Insights
Jean-Philippe Krasso is an Ivorian-French striker known for his sharp movement and clinical finishing, having built a strong scoring reputation in Ligue 2 with Saint-Etienne before moving into the Ligue 1 picture with Paris FC. He operates primarily as a central forward who thrives on runs in behind and quick strikes inside the box rather than deep build-up involvement. His game is centered on instinctive finishing and box presence more than creative distribution or defensive work.
Established himself as one of Ligue 2's most productive strikers with Saint-Etienne.
